Movement Alert|Quantgroup Rises 5.02% in Regular Trading, Continuing Post-Placement Oversold Rebound

Market Focus
Jul 17

On July 17, Quantgroup rose 5.02% in regular trading, trading at HK$18.87/share, with turnover of HK$88.87 million. The stock continues its technical rebound following an oversold correction triggered by a discounted share placement announced earlier this month.

On July 9, the company signed a subscription agreement with a wholly-owned subsidiary of GoFintech Quantum Innovation (0290.HK) to issue approximately 4.60 million new shares at HK$13.05 each, representing a 14.98% discount to the prior closing price. Total proceeds of HK$60 million will be allocated 40% toward smart hardware procurement and commercialization, 30% toward physical AI base model R&D, and 30% toward general working capital.

The stock had surged nearly 70% on July 7 driven by embodied intelligence concepts, before retreating over 11% following the discounted placement disclosure. GoFintech Quantum Innovation, positioned as a strategic investor in the physical AI sector, provides industrial synergy expectations that have supported market sentiment. Since July 14, the stock has sustained a multi-day technical recovery from oversold levels.
